Entity Framework 6 Загрузите дочернюю таблицу на один уровень, чтобы избежать обнаружения цикла привязки Self

У меня есть организации, как показано ниже.

class parent
{
 public virtual ICollection<child> childList { get; set; }
}

class child
{
 public virtual parent p { get; set; }
}

Здесь, когда я сериализуюсь, я получаю ошибку

Обнаружен собственный цикл привязки для свойства

Поэтому мне нужно сообщить структуре сущности, чтобы получить только первый уровень данных, т.е. При доступе к родительскому классу, выберите только родительский объект с дочерними элементами и сохраните родительский объект в дочернем элементе null.

+1
12 мая '15 в 4:49
источник поделиться

Посмотрите другие вопросы по меткам или Задайте вопрос